摘要
Optical nonlinearities of CdS quantum dots in the strongly confined regime are probed through degenerate four-wave-mixing experiments in an attempt to study the size dependence of the third order optical susceptibility chi ((3)). The results indicate that chi ((3)) is strongly dependent on the diameter of the dots and that there is a large increase in chi ((3)) values as the diameter decreases below 2 nm. Polarization discrimination studies point to nonthermal contributions to the mechanism of optical nonlinearity. (C) 2000 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
